Argos

Argos is a UK multichannel retailer with an extensive range of products. It was established in 1973 and provides everything from technology, toys and furniture to homeware. Customers can browse the company's catalog at their leisure and decide what they want to buy, then go to a store to place an order and pick up.

Furthermore the company's Sampling program allows suppliers to receive feedback from customers on their products. This helps them find opportunities to improve their product's design or message. All brands are welcome to sample, regardless of their size or share of market.

Argos is a British high-street retailer that has been around for more than 50 years, is renowned for its catalogue style shopping experience. Argos was one of the first retailers to launch its own website. It is now the UK's third most popular online retailer. Argos's success with brick-and-mortar as well as online sales is due to its extensive investment in store technology. This includes replacing laminated catalogues with electronic kiosks. The chain offers click-and collect in its stores and operates a number Argos shops-in-shops inside supermarket chains.

Debenhams

Debenhams is one of the oldest department stores in the United Kingdom, founded in 1778 as a luxury drapers store on London's Wigmore Street. The business grew to become an integral part of the British retail landscape, boasting more than 200 stores around the world, and exclusive collaborations with top designers like Jasper Conran and Julien Macdonald.

Burton Group took over the retailer in 1985. The group later joined with Arcadia, the retail giant managed by Sir Philip Green. Within a couple of years, the company's profits fell and debts grew because the retailer was locked into lease agreements that were costly and long-term.

In 2021, Boohoo acquired the brand and closed its physical stores. Two years later, only 4 in 10 former Debenhams locations across GB are occupied, while the remainder remain vacant. Some of the stores were converted into mixed-use developments, while others were repurposed by different brands, such as Next Beauty Hall and The Range. Wales has the highest percentage of vacant ex Debenhams sites. Northern Ireland and the Midlands are next.

House of Fraser

House of Fraser is a department store chain founded in Glasgow, Scotland in 1849. It began as a drapery shop and later expanded to include a assortment of products like shoes and luggage. Later, the company expanded by buying rivals such as Bentalls. The company also expanded its own clothing line, introducing the Linea label.

Despite their growth, House of Fraser continued to struggle with the evolving shopping habits of UK customers. Their financial problems were exacerbated by the rise of online retailers and the decline of traditional high-street shops. The company also had a large stock and a high debt load.

In 2003, Tom Hunter made a hostile bid for the group with the hope of combining it with Allders, another department store in which there were shares. During this time, many House of Fraser shops in Scotland were closed or transferred to other stores. Mike Ashley bought the company and planned to rename Frasers and open new stores. This acquisition has resulted in some supplier relationships being damaged, causing uncertainty for the business.
